数据库子窗体简介 (数据库子窗体是什么意思)
在数据库应用中,子窗体是一个十分常见的界面元素。子窗体通常用于显示和修改数据库中的某个表格或是查询结果。
子窗体有以下特点:
1. 子窗体是一个独立的窗口。它可以作为主窗体的一部分展示,也可以作为主窗体所包含的一个独立组件展现。
2. 子窗体可以包含多个控件,如文本框、下拉菜单、按钮等。
3. 子窗体通常用于管理复杂的数据信息。在一个子窗体中,可以列出多条数据记录,用户可以执行添加、修改或删除等操作。
4. 子窗体可以包含多个常规和数据绑定控件,这使得它更容易显示和操作数据库中的数据。
5. 子窗体可以通过设置属性,实现与各种数据库类型的交互,例如SQL Server、Oracle、MySql。
在设计子窗体时,需要考虑多种因素。下面是设计子窗体时需要考虑的一些因素:
1. 界面布局
子窗体的布局是至关重要的。要让用户操作更加方便,可以将相关的控件分组并设置合适的间隔和对齐方式。
2. 控件选择
在子窗体中使用哪些控件是另一个重要的考虑因素。文本框、下拉菜单、多选框、单选框等是经常使用的控件。当某个控件的属性设置正确时,它会自动显示并绑定到相应的数据字段。
3. 数据绑定模式
在子窗体中,可以选择使用什么样的数据绑定模式。数据绑定模式使得数据的处理更加方便,但同时也需要注意避免写入的数据被误删除或更改。
4. 数据输入验证
为了保证数据的准确性,必须对子窗体中输入的数据进行验证。可以使用各种输入验证控件,例如数据验证文本框、数据验证控件、扩展输入验证等。
子窗体是设计一个成功的数据库程序中,为展示和操作数据库数据提供的重要界面元素。子窗体的设计需要考虑多个因素,包括布局、控件选择、数据绑定与验证等。当子窗体的设计合理、高效时,它能够大大提高程序的功能和易用性。